WASMA ‘Lights, Camera, Action!’

10 Mar 2024-24 Mar 2024

WASMA (Wokingham Area School Music Association) will return to The Hexagon on Sunday 10 March and Sunday 24 March 2024 for ‘Lights, Camera, Action!’, a show that celebrates songs from the silver screen.  As usual, the WASMA performances will focus on the fun of singing together in a large choir, but will also feature drama, poetry and dance.  The two productions will provide an opportunity for a total of 760 children from 28 Wokingham primary schools to experience performing in a professional theatre – something that the children will remember for many years to come.  WASMA, now in its 77th year, has grown from a handful of schools in Wokingham Town to an organisation providing opportunities for primary schools across the whole of Wokingham Borough.
